Athletics Associations

The following table summarizes the alheletic teams and program information of selected colleges. Among 6 selected colleges, 5 schools are member of NAA, 3 schools are member of NCAA, and 2 schools are member of NAIA.

Athletic Teams In Selected Colleges
NameMembersFootballBasketballBaseballAll Programs
American Baptist College Athletic Information is not available
Bethel University NAA, NAIAMid-South ConferenceMid-South ConferenceMid-South Conference12 athletic programs
Cumberland University NAA, NAIAMid-South ConferenceMid-South ConferenceMid-South Conference10 athletic programs
Lane College NAA, NCAASouthern Intercollegiate Athletic ConfSouthern Intercollegiate Athletic ConfSouthern Intercollegiate Athletic Conf8 athletic programs
Le Moyne-Owen College NAA, NCAA-Southern Intercollegiate Athletic ConfSouthern Intercollegiate Athletic Conf7 athletic programs
Trevecca Nazarene University NAA, NCAA-Great Midwest Athletic ConferenceGreat Midwest Athletic Conference7 athletic programs

NAA: National Athletic Association

NCAA: National Collegiate Athletic Association

NAIA: National Association of Intercollegiate Athletics
